Ion Beam tab
• Quad 2D box – serves for minimization of image shift during
focusing.
• L2 Modulator button – starts automatic L2 voltage oscillation
(periodically under- and over-focuses imaging in a narrow
range) to facilitate the process.
• Amplitude slider – sets the modulation amplitude.
Ion Stigmator Balance tab
• Stigmator Sin / Cos 2D box – serves for minimization of image
shift during astigmatism correction. The crosshair indicates
the actual stigmator setting.
Move the crosshair to suppress the imaging shift.
• Modulator Sin / Cos button – starts modulation of the
respective stigmator.
• Amplitude slider – sets the modulation amplitude.
